CONT

Satin Faconne: jacquard figured fabric with an all-satin weave background. Various types of striping effects are obtained. Jacquard figure on a satin ground.

CONT

Jacquard Loom - A loom fitted with perforated cards to facilitate the weaving of a figured fabric.
